  • Yew Tree Chronicles 11 The Glorious Revolution
    Aug 25 2025

    "Queen Mary and Queen Anne were from Hatch... and local boy Chris Wren was up in London designing a big new cathedral, so although Tisbury was a long way from the Big Smoke, we couldn't help feeling we had friends in high places." The Yew Tree 'remembers' the 1700s and the Glorious Revolution. Liz Coyle Camp stars in our fanciful history of Tisbury, seen through the eyes of our famous Yew Tree.

  • River Nadder: Mink Trapping
    Jul 21 2025

    Mink Trapping on the River Nadder - a 4 minute special

    Mary launches a mink trap with Peter Shallcross at Wallmead Farm to help conserve native water voles and protect them from invasive minks.
